THE ROLE

As part of the AMD's Advanced Packaging team, you will drive technology development and the Supply Chain management of advanced 3D package architectures. The scope includes but not limited to: execute and coordinate proof of concept on new technology; product bring up and continue yield and reliability improvement to meet performance, cost, and schedule requirements to support new AMD products.

 

THE PERSON

The candidate should have a hands-on approach to new process development, strong organizational and communication skills to drive the 3D technology development and robust manufacturing bring up with internal partners as well as suppliers. Ideal candidate will excel in presentations with a deep understanding of stakeholder management. Experience with Memory Stacking and HBM (high bandwidth memory) technology development is desired. 

 

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Interface closely with AMD’s Foundry and development partners to lead and perform process optimization, yield and reliability improvement.
  • Interface closely with AMD’s Assembly and material partners, to develop and productize in bring up of new packaging technology from concept to NPI and prototyping to mass production phases with acceptable sustaining yields.
  • Drive/participate in defining FMEA (failure mode effect analysis), DFY (design for yield), DOE (design of experiments), DFM (design for manufacturing), TV (test vehicles) design, material selections, identifying critical process windows and material attributes, defining reliability tests including detection and FA methodology, and executing manufacturing characterization.

 

 

PREFERRED EXPERIENCE

  • Strong problem solving, communication, organizational, interpersonal, and presentation skills.
  • Good knowledge with Advanced Packaging Techniques, including fan-out, 3D stacking, 2.5D and MCM packaging techniques.
  • Fundamental understanding and hand-on experience with HBM packaging process development is a plus.
  • Good knowledge in design and reliability, such as TV design, CPI, Thermo-mechanical analysis, DFR (design for reliability) etc.
  • Familiarity with BEOL (back end of line) technologies and TSV integration.
  • Good track record of product implementations from new package technology development to qualification, prototype NPI, and HVM (high volume manufacturing).
  • Knowledge of product risk assessment, mitigation plans, and establishing best known processes methodology to ensure robust package quality, reliability, and manufacturing yield.

 

ACADEMIC CREDENTIALS

  • Master of Science/PhD in materials, mechanical, chemical, or electrical engineering.
